Frequently Asked Questions about Santa Rosa
How much are Studio apartments in Santa Rosa?
There are currently 632 Studio Apartments in Santa Rosa with rent ranges from $1,550 to $2,842 with an average price of $1,959.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Santa Rosa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Santa Rosa ranges from $784 to $3,402 with an average monthly rent of $2,221.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Santa Rosa c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Santa Rosa range from $1,601 to $3,613.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,608.
How expensive are Santa Rosa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 272 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Santa Rosa on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$924 to $4,789 - averaging $3,172 for the location.
